Note: hp-check can be run in three modes:
1. Compile-time check mode (-c or --compile): Use this mode before compiling the HPLIP
supplied tarball (.tar.gz or .run) to determine if the proper dependencies are installed to
successfully compile HPLIP.
2. Run-time check mode (-r or --run): Use this mode to determine if a distro supplied
package (.deb, .rpm, etc) or an already built HPLIP supplied tarball has the proper
dependencies installed to successfully run.
3. Both compile- and run-time check mode (-b or --both) (Default): This mode will check
both of the above cases (both compile- and run-time dependencies).

Check types:
a. EXTERNALDEP - External Dependencies
b. GENERALDEP - General Dependencies (required both at compile and run time)
c. COMPILEDEP - Compile time Dependencies
d. [All are run-time checks]
PYEXT SCANCONF QUEUES PERMISSION

Status Types:
    OK
    MISSING - Missing Dependency or Permission or Plug-in
    INCOMPAT - Incompatible dependency-version or Plugin-version

I have gone through your query and it looks like it is not any dependency issue.
Can you please provide me the following logs
1) syslog.
  It will be there in the path /var/log/syslog.

2) Output of hp-setup -g
steps:
hp-setup -g > hp-setup_log

3) error_log for cups
path: /var/log/cups/error_log
How to enable cups log :
-> go to /etc/cups/cupsd.conf
-> Change the Loglevel from warn to debug2 and save the file.
-> restart the cups before adding the printer using hp-setup - /etc/init.d/cups restart

Please clear the logs before adding the printer using
1)cp /dev/null /var/log/syslog.
2)cp /dev/null /var/log/cups/error_log.
